Performance

The performance is recommended for children aged 4 to 13 years.

Script and director – Aidas Giniotis

Actors: Judita Urnikytė, Danas Kamarauskas, Mantas Zemleckas, Jonas Šarkus, Jurgis Marčėnas, Gelminė Glemžaitė.


Scenography and costume designer – Ramunė Skrebūnaitė

Duration – 60 min
Premiere 2015 12 05

Donald Harold G. Bisset (1910-1955) was a well-known English writer, actor, TV presenter and cartoon scriptwriter. Legendary English writer who wrote more than forty books for children. His nonsense-style tales shimmer with all sorts of oddities and surprises, making readers laugh and wonder as the ingenious author portrays the ordinary world in a frivolous, “highbrow” way. His short and strange tales were revived in the first performances of the Theatre of Odd Fellows for children – “Next Time” and “Upside Down”. Everybody already knows the snail Olaf, the piglet who wanted to fly, the crow Albertina, the angry uncle, the grasshopper Sendis and many other characters, but there are still many strange fairy-tale inhabitants left in the book who would like to make friends with the children. So William the goose, Martha the ant, Tashke the cow will share their strange stories and adventures, while the beetle and the bulldozer, named Bach, will share their endurance.

With a team of young actors, the director will try to turn Bisset’s somewhat unexpected tales into a musical journey of unforgettable adventures for children and adults alike to embark on. After all, we all sometimes miss magic or songs, we all hide from strange fears or look for new friends. That’s how Willy the goose thought: “How nice it would be if someone said to me, “Beep beep!” Pigeons cooed, ducks quacked and crows cawed in the treetops. But no one, absolutely no one, told him: “Beep beep”.
